두 개의 특수 문자열 사이에서 일련의 숫자를 가져와야 합니다.
끈:빌드: 76.x-20161016_x_567.0 <br> GRN: <a href="http://toolserver.lab.net:9080/jenkins/job/test_prj/20/changes">109960</a>
">"와 "</a>" 사이의 숫자를 가져와야 합니다(여기서는 109960). 이를 달성하기 위해 sed를 어떻게 사용할 수 있습니까?
답변1
$ string='Build : 76.x-20161016_x_567.0 <br> GRN : <a href="http://toolserver.lab.net:9080/jenkins/job/test_prj/20/changes">109960</a>'
$ echo $string | sed 's/^.*>\([0-9]*\)<\/a>.*$/\1/'
109960